Dennis Quaid (The Right Stuff, The Parent Trap, The Day After Tomorrow) turns up the heat as rock 'n' roll wild man Jerry Lee Lewis in the high-energy biopic Great Balls of Fire! That's as electrifying as the music itself. With a career fueled by scandal, talent, and pure rebellious spirit, Lewis skyrocketed to fame only to risk it all with his shocking marriage to his 13-year-old cousin, played by Winona Ryder (Beetlejuice, Edward Scissorhands, TV's Stranger Things). Directed by Jim McBride (The Big Easy, Breathless, David Holzman's Diary), this film captures the highs, the lows, and the controversy of a music legend who lived fast, played hard, and made history one fiery note at a time. Alec Baldwin (Malice, The Departed, Glengarry Glen Ross) co-stars alongside Lisa Blount (An Officer and a Gentleman, Prince of Darkness), Trey Wilson (Raising Arizona, Bull Durham), and John Doe (Road House, Boogie Nights). Rounding out the cast are Stephen Tobolowsky (Groundhog Day, Memento, Spaceballs), Michael St. Gerard (Hairspray) as Elvis Presley, Mojo Nixon (Rock 'n' Roll High School Forever, Super Mario Bros.), and Lisa Jane Persky (The Sure Thing, Coneheads). Featuring a rockin' soundtrack packed with Jerry Lee Lewis's greatest hits, Great Balls of Fire! #is a must-watch for fans of classic rock, music biopics, and wild true stories from the golden age of rock 'n' roll.
